DK52 KLS is a 2002 Vauxhall Vivaro in Blue with a 1,870cc diesel engine. This vehicle has been through 22 MOT tests with a personal pass rate of 68.2%.
Across all 2002 Vauxhall Vivaro models, the average MOT pass rate is 64.1% with a typical mileage of 112,634 miles. This particular vehicle has performed better than the average for its year.
The most common reason a Vauxhall Vivaro fails its MOT is track rod end ball joint has excessive play, accounting for 144,341 recorded failures. If you're considering buying DK52 KLS, it's worth having these areas checked by a mechanic before committing.
The Vauxhall Vivaro typically stays on UK roads for around 24 years. At 24 years old, this Vauxhall Vivaro is approaching the upper end of the typical lifespan for this model.
